Review of Tango & Cash (1989) by Cohen S — 25 May 2009
Tango and Cash have no real dialogue, instead they communicate with a string of ridiculous quips. The film is flippantly, spontaneously cheesey and breezy. It's full of so much hot air as to be completely weightless.
It's not difficult to watch, but it's also impossible to invest anything but mild passing interest in it. It also steals many obvious turns from other works like itself.
